Output 26f6d4bc3c5ac381b55433656db32633d68ce7ae3761a34d1464e0d3905c032a:1

value
13000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58109bc4521c8a2b28e9fe2456716f9c388122ee OP_EQUALVERIFY OP_CHECKSIG
address
192eMrjLK7EwUp7ftZWRRVFATogtNCuCEo
transaction
26f6d4bc3c5ac381b55433656db32633d68ce7ae3761a34d1464e0d3905c032a
spent
true